
(KPL) On Feb 22, Minister of Foreign Affairs Saleumxay Kommasith received a courtesy visit from new Australian Ambassador to the Lao PDR Paul Kelly.
The minister appreciated the new ambassador upon his appointment to the diplomatic post and highly valued the longstanding friendship between Laos and Australia.
The minister expressed his confidence that the new ambassador will continue to promote and contribute to enhancing the friendship and cooperation between the two countries as well as to the socio-economic development of the Lao PDR.
The minister also expressed gratitude to the Australian government and people for their provision of assistance to the Lao PDR in various areas including human resource development, health, trade and investment, agriculture, rural development noting that such assistance has made Australia among key ODA providers of the Lao PDR.
He also expressed gratitude to the Australian government for providing over AUS 20 million in aid for anti-Covid-19 efforts in the Lao PDR.
Both sides also discussed issues of common interest on cooperation in the regional and international arenas, especially cooperation under the frameworks of ASEAN, Greater Mekong Sub-region- GMS and the United Nations, as well as Laos’ role as the new Country Coordinator for ASEAN-Australia Dialogue Relations for the 2021-2024 period.
